2021-09-30 12:05:43 +00:00
|
|
|
#!/bin/bash
|
|
|
|
#
|
|
|
|
# see: dh_installdeb(1)
|
|
|
|
|
|
|
|
set -e
|
|
|
|
|
|
|
|
if ! cat /etc/passwd | grep -q "onlyoffice:"; then
|
2022-09-01 18:10:34 +00:00
|
|
|
adduser --quiet --home /var/www/{{product}} --system --group onlyoffice
|
2021-09-30 12:05:43 +00:00
|
|
|
fi
|
|
|
|
|
|
|
|
if ! cat /etc/group | grep -q "nginx:"; then
|
|
|
|
addgroup --quiet --system nginx
|
|
|
|
fi
|
|
|
|
|
|
|
|
if ! cat /etc/passwd | grep -q "nginx:"; then
|
|
|
|
adduser --quiet --system nginx
|
|
|
|
usermod -aG nginx nginx
|
|
|
|
fi
|
|
|
|
|
|
|
|
usermod -aG onlyoffice,nginx onlyoffice
|
2022-09-01 18:10:34 +00:00
|
|
|
chown -R onlyoffice:onlyoffice /var/log/onlyoffice/{{product}} /var/www/{{product}} /etc/onlyoffice/{{product}}
|